# Nasa2FGearthview
|
||||
A bash-script to convert NASA satellite images to ready-to-use
|
||||
textures for FG's EarthView using ImageMagick.
|
||||
|
||||
For info about FGearthview, see the forum thread:
|
||||
https://forum.flightgear.org/viewtopic.php?f=6&t=15754
|
||||
or this FG-wiki-page:
|
||||
http://wiki.flightgear.org/Earthview
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
------------------------------------
|
||||
About:
|
||||
|
||||
This script runs on Linux (maybe Mac also?) in a Bash
|
||||
(Bourne Again Shell) - Windows is not supported (by the nature of the
|
||||
script). Maybe it works on windows as well, I don't know, feel free
|
||||
to try, and please let me know! :)
|
||||
|
||||
This will download the raw images from http://visibleearth.nasa.gov -
|
||||
their server is not very fast, so I provide an alternative download
|
||||
location: https://musicchris.de/download/FG/EarthView/raw-data-NASA.7z
|
||||
This one is much quicker! If you really want the images directly from
|
||||
NASA, then provide "nasa" to the script (see below)
|
||||
|
||||
In the end you will have 8 world-textures in .png and .dds format.
|
||||
Generally .dds is better in performance, but it won't work on some
|
||||
graphics cards. If this is the case for you, then try the .png files.
|
||||
For further information see:
|
||||
http://wiki.flightgear.org/index.php?title=DDS_Textures_in_FlightGear&redirect=no
|
||||
|
||||
If you also converted the clouds, then you'll also find 8 cloud-
|
||||
textures in the format .png. Because the .dds-format has trouble with
|
||||
rendering heavy alpha images, which is because of it's compression
|
||||
algorythm [1], I think it's useless to also build faulty files.
|
||||
However, this is not entirely true! It is possible to switch off the
|
||||
.dds/DXT compression. But this results in huge files and is rather
|
||||
heavy on the GPU's RAM.
|
||||
|
||||
Buckaroo has created a nice overview on dds-compression:
|
||||
[1] http://www.buckarooshangar.com/flightgear/tut_dds.html
|
||||
|
||||
------------------------------------
|
||||
Installation and usage:
|
||||
|
||||
Simply copy "convert.sh" into a folder of your liking and run it:
|
||||
|
||||
$ ./convert.sh
|
||||
|
||||
This will show a help text, since you didn't specify any target(s).
|
||||
Possible targets are:
|
||||
* world
|
||||
* clouds
|
||||
* all
|
||||
|
||||
Additionally, there are some options you could specify (further
|
||||
explained below):
|
||||
* 1k | 2k | 4k | 8k | 16k
|
||||
* nasa
|
||||
* no-download
|
||||
* cleanup
|
||||
* rebuild
|
||||
* check
|
||||
|
||||
So your call could look sth like this:
|
||||
|
||||
$ ./convert.sh world no-download cleanup 8k
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
------------------------------------
|
||||
Requirements:
|
||||
|
||||
WARNING!
|
||||
|
||||
This script uses a *lot* disk space! Make sure you have at least 90GB
|
||||
available!
|
||||
|
||||
Also, this script will run for a *very long* time! It might be best to
|
||||
let it run over night - your computer might become unresponsive from
|
||||
time to time, due to the heavy CPU and memory load, which tends to
|
||||
occur, when converting 54000x27000 images. ;-)
|
||||
I also recommend to deactivate swapping!
|
||||
$ sudo swapoff -a
|
||||
To reactivate swapping do:
|
||||
$ sudo swapon -a
|
||||
|
||||
This script relies on wget and imagemagick. Both are easily installed
|
||||
by your systems package-management-system.
|
||||
(On Debian/Ubuntu this is "apt-get")
|
||||
|
||||
So, on Debian for instance, you only need to put the following into
|
||||
the console:
|
||||
|
||||
$ sudo apt-get install wget imagemagick
|
||||
|
||||
Depending on your distro, the package names might differ slightly! Use
|
||||
a search engine of your choice to find out, how the packages are named
|
||||
in your distro!
|
||||
|
||||
You may want to check:
|
||||
|
||||
$ apt search imagemagick
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
------------------------------------
|
||||
Targets:
|
||||
|
||||
world
|
||||
Generates the world tiles, needed to run FG with EarthView.
|
||||
You will find the results in output/[$resolution]/*. Copy
|
||||
these into $FGDATA/Models/Astro/*. More about the installation
|
||||
of these textures can be found here:
|
||||
http://wiki.flightgear.org/Earthview#Customization
|
||||
|
||||
clouds
|
||||
Generates the cloud tiles, needed to run FG with EarthView.
|
||||
The locations are the same as the other textures mentioned
|
||||
above. Note that clouds are only available with up to 8k
|
||||
resolution, due to the available data at NASA.
|
||||
|
||||
all
|
||||
Converts everything needed for a full-blown earthview texture
|
||||
set. Does the same as:
|
||||
$ ./convert.sh world clouds
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
Options:
|
||||
|
||||
1k | 2k | 4k | 8k | 16k
|
||||
Lets you specify a desired resolution of the textures.
|
||||
Possible values are 1k, 2k, 4k, 8k and 16k. If nothing is
|
||||
specified, the script will generate all of the resolutions.
|
||||
16k is only available for earth textures.
|
||||
|
||||
nasa
|
||||
Causes the script to download directly from
|
||||
http://visibleearth.nasa.gov . If omitted the script will
|
||||
download from
|
||||
https://musicchris.de/download/FG/EarthView/raw-data-NASA.7z
|
||||
which is much faster!
|
||||
Uses wget either way.
|
||||
|
||||
no-download
|
||||
Causes the script to skip the download function. If you
|
||||
already have the source images, then you don't need to
|
||||
re-download them. (About 2.4GB!)
|
||||
If omitted, the script will download the source images from
|
||||
https://musicchris.de/download/FG/EarthView/raw-data-NASA.7z
|
||||
|
||||
cleanup
|
||||
Deletes the temporary files created during texture generation.
|
||||
These can be found in tmp/
|
||||
Note: if for some reason you later want some other resolution,
|
||||
then it's good to have the data there. So only do this, when
|
||||
you're quite sure that you're done.
|
||||
Frees up a lot of disk-space! Which would have to be
|
||||
regenerated if needed again.
|
||||
|
||||
rebuild
|
||||
Deletes only the temporary files of the given target. So if
|
||||
you call './convert.sh rebuild world' the script will delete
|
||||
all corresponding temp-files of the target world, which will
|
||||
trigger a complete regeneration of the relevant (instead of
|
||||
skipping existing files)
|
||||
|
||||
check
|
||||
Creates mosaics of the tiles, so you can look at them and see
|
||||
if all went well.

This is the scripts I (James) use to maintain my builds on each platform.
|
||||
|
||||
They're much less clever than 'download and compile' but they do enough for me
|
||||
and probably most other people, if you tweak the paths accordingly. The Mac
|
||||
and Linux ones require Ruby (which is usually pre-installed). There are no
|
||||
instructions - if you can't figure out what these do from reading the scripts,
|
||||
you almost certainly should not be using them!
|
||||
|
||||
They all assume a top-level folder which contains
|
||||
checkouts of simgear, flightgear, fgdata, OpenSceneGraph (into a dir named
|
||||
'osg') and the windows-3rd-party dir in the case of Windows. It's assumed
|
||||
you copy the script to that same dir, edit paths and run from there.
|
||||
|
||||
The Mac and Linux scripts will do the checkout for you - the Windows is not
|
||||
so smart because Window batch scripts are not my friend.
|
||||
|
||||
On Mac you will need to grab the 3rdparty-dependency-build from Jenkins, or
|
||||
build PLIB manually yourself, either should be straightforward. For all other
|
||||
dependencies on Mac / Linux use your package manager / Homebrew.
|
||||
|
||||
Files will be installed into a subdir called 'dist'
